Your browser does not support javascript! Please enable it, otherwise web will not work for you.

Embedded Engineer - Firmware @ Thermo Fisher

Home > Firmware Engineer

 Embedded Engineer - Firmware

Job Description


Job Title: Firmware/Software Engineer
Reports to: Industrial Logger, Sales and Marketing Manager
Group / Division: EIP
Career Band: VI
Job Family:
Job Sub Family:
Job Code:
Job Track: Professional
Position Location: IEC Hyderabad
Number of Direct Reports: none
Role & Responsibilities:
As part of a cross-functional development team, this person will perform various firmware & software development, testing and documentation duties on projects as assigned by the product development manager for development for Industrial Datalogger products.
Job Responsibilities:
  • Own & Maintain Embedded Firmware for Data Logger product family
  • Captures requirements & derive technical specifications to be implemented. Provides estimates on planning of these requirements.
  • Clearly articulates test cases with pass criteria. Performs testing, documents test results, reviews the test data & analyses failures interpedently with root cause and counter measures to fix the issues
  • Leverages peer review & communicates openly to find options to simplify tasks. Adopt platform strategy and practice standard design rules/patterns
  • Capable of guiding the team on applicable standards and design solutions. Can clearly make own judgement & workarounds.
  • Constant learner to become a Subject Matter Expert.

Education & Experience levels:
Masters or bachelors degree in Engineering with electronics / Computer Science with 8 plus years of experience in relevant software industry.
Skills, Knowledge and Experience:
  • Embedded software development ,Software Integration
  • Design and development for windows and Linux environment
  • Embedded C,C++,C# ,Java,SQL , Perl, shell script
  • IP Networking (TCP/IP,PPP),IOT Protocols (MQTT,HTTPS )
  • Experience suitable for the Application developement ,UI development
  • Ability to understand and follow engineering processes such as SCRUM, version control, and bug management.
  • Very good with data structures, design patterns, object-oriented design and algorithms used in programming.
  • Very strong with network programming using TCP/IP, USB interfaces, Serial interfaces.
  • Experienced in various bus interfaces like CAN, SPI and I2C.
  • Ability to work in all aspects of software development lifecycle, including design, development, testing and technical/user documentation as part of a cross functional team.

Frequent Contacts:
  • Product development team leader
  • Product development team Industrial datalogger
  • Technical support team Industrial datalogger
  • Sales team Industrial datalogger

Employement Category:

Employement Type: Full time
Industry: Bio Technology & Life Sciences
Functional Area: Engineering - Environmental
Role Category: Firmware Engineer
Role/Responsibilies: Embedded Engineer - Firmware

Contact Details:

Company: Thermo Fisher
Location(s): Hyderabad

+ View Contactajax loader


 Job seems aged, it may have been expired!
 Fraud Alert to job seekers!

₹ Not Specified

Thermo Fisher

When you join us at Thermo Fisher Scientific, you will be part of a smart, driven team that shares your passion for exploration and discovery. With revenues of $20 billion and the largest investment in R&D in the industry, we give our people the resources and opportunities to make significant contri...